About Uruguay

Uruguay is a small country located in the southeastern region of South America. It is bordered by Brazil to the north and northeast, Argentina to the west, and the Atlantic Ocean to the south and east. The capital and largest city is Montevideo.

With a population of approximately 3.5 million people, Uruguay is one of the smallest countries in South America. It is known for its progressive social policies, high standard of living, and stable democracy. Uruguay is also notable for being the first country in the world to legalize marijuana for recreational use.

Uruguay has a diverse economy with a strong agricultural sector, particularly in beef and wool production. It is also a major producer of soybeans and dairy products. In recent years, the country has also experienced growth in its technology and services sectors.

The official language of Uruguay is Spanish, and its culture is heavily influenced by European and African traditions. The country is known for its music, dance, and literature, and is home to several important cultural festivals throughout the year.

Uruguay has a temperate climate with mild summers and cool winters. The country's natural landscape includes rolling hills, beaches, and wetlands. It is also home to several national parks and protected areas, including the UNESCO-listed Biosphere Reserve of Bañados del Este.
